#6c3495 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c3495 is composed of 42.4% red, 20.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.5%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 274.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 39.4%. #6c3495 color hex could be obtained by blending #d868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#6c3495 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c3495 has RGB values of R:108, G:52,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7091349.

Shades and Tints of #6c3495
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030104 is the darkest color, while #f8f4fb is the lightest one.
